Position Purpose The Business Development Specialist actively manages direct outreach to current and prospective healthcare and academic organizations to understand their needs, propose AACN solutions, and secure sales to support their nurses and students. This role involves understanding the target audience, market opportunities, and effective sales channels to drive success. The role works in conjunction with the Business Development Manager and the Business Development team on strategic planning for future growth by identifying new opportunities, forming partnerships, and adding value to the company. The Specialist actively engages other interested parties to understand the current industry environment and issues that matter most to healthcare leaders, our nurse community, and their patients. The position collaborates with cross‑functional teams to evaluate opportunities, create business plans, and manage projects. Main Accountabilities & Results Facilitate Business Development Process Maintains day‑to‑day contact with external business‑to‑business (B2B) customers and ensures their needs are met by effectively coordinating AACN’s customer support resources. Researches and understands the needs of individual B2B customer organizations and surfaces opportunities to align AACN’s products with the customer’s key clinical and business objectives and initiatives. Devises ways to integrate and bundle AACN’s products to further customer goals. Identifies emerging industry trends and participates in market research. Pursues opportunities to partner with other organizations to advance AACN’s reach and participates in the evaluation of proposals. Leads communication with key collaborators and team members through completion of project deliverables, reports progress, and project accomplishments. Drives sales, upsell/cross‑sell, closes deals, and meets or exceeds individual and team sales goals. Uses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software, such as HubSpot, to develop, manage, and track customer interactions. Consults on Business Planning Supports new B2B-related programs, initiatives, and product launches and maintains cross-functional alignment with marketing, finance, analytics, and pricing teams to ensure creation of thoughtful, detailed, and actionable business plans. Provides data-driven market-based insights to improve planning and evaluation of business opportunities. Develops comprehensive discussion guides that outline key topics, objectives, and questions to facilitate productive meetings and enable effective decision-making. Leads or assists in the facilitation of the review of business opportunities by cross-functional AACN teams. Support Business-to-Business (B2B) Outreach and Marketing Engages directly with Digital team – including marketing, communications, UX design, and IT – to enhance outreach capabilities and improve the B2B customer experience; collaborates with Customer Care to ensure seamless customer interface. Actively seeks and surfaces opportunities to enhance B2B outreach capabilities by identifying and engaging with potential business partners; leads those efforts in collaboration with other appropriate AACN resources. Collaborates with internal partners to ensure B2B considerations are aligned in new product, strategy, or outreach initiatives. Improves outreach process, sales tracking and reporting capabilities, and customer satisfaction and retention. Develop Data Reporting Structure Tracks and reports B2B sales and outreach efforts by initiative as needed for Board and internal reporting purposes. Generates meaningful, user-friendly reports and dashboards using software tools to summarize input and data on goal progress, project progress, and resource utilization. Acts as a primary B2B administrator of current and future CRM software, orchestrates our use of the tool, and assists other AACN team members in accessing and navigating CRMs when appropriate and necessary. Program and Project Maintenance Plans, implements, and manages organizational programs and projects focusing on growth, operational efficiency, and goal achievement. Executes new program activities and initiatives while ensuring alignment with organizational goals. Generates financial reports, maintains accurate records, and oversees program budgets. Monitors project timelines, leads team meetings to maximize productivity, and ensures all activities adhere to company policies. Compiles program performance metrics, solicits participant feedback, and prepares reports for future analysis to inform improvements.
